Germany has become one of the most preferred destinations for Indian students, skilled professionals, and tourists. With world-class universities, a strong economy, high-paying jobs, and excellent quality of life, thousands of Indians apply for German visas every year.
According to recent data, Germany hosts more than 49,000 Indian students, making India one of the largest international student communities in the country. Germany is also actively welcoming skilled professionals in IT, engineering, healthcare, and manufacturing through its new immigration policies.

Eligibility Criteria for Different Germany Visas
Germany Student Visa Eligibility
You must have:
- Admission letter from a German university
- Academic transcripts
- Proof of financial resources
- Health insurance
- Language proficiency proof
- Financial Requirement
Indian students usually need to maintain approximately €11,904 in a blocked account for one year of living expenses.Germany Work Visa Eligibility
Applicants need:
- Recognized educational qualification
- Employment contract
- Salary meeting German standards
- Relevant work experience
Germany Tourist Visa Eligibility
Applicants must show:
- Travel itinerary
- Hotel booking
- Financial proof
- Return flight ticket
- Travel insurance
Germany Visa Process for Indians: Step-by-Step Guide
The Germany Visa Process for Indians can be completed by following these steps.
Step 1: Determine Your Visa Category
Choose the correct visa type based on your purpose of travel:
- Study
- Work
- Tourism
- Job Search
- Family Reunion
Step 2: Gather Required Documents
Collect all supporting documents according to your visa category.
Incomplete documentation is one of the biggest reasons for rejection.
Step 3: Fill Out the Visa Application Form
Complete the German visa application carefully.
Ensure:
- Names match passport records.
- Information is accurate.
- No spelling mistakes.
Step 4: Book a Visa Appointment
Appointments are generally booked through the German Visa Application Centre.
Slots may take several weeks during peak seasons.
Step 5: Attend Biometric Appointment
You will need to provide:
- Fingerprints
- Photograph
- Original documents
Step 6: Pay Germany Visa Fees
Visa fees depend on the visa category.
Step 7: Attend Visa Interview
For student and work visas, interviews may be conducted.
Questions usually focus on:
- Purpose of visit
- Financial capability
- Future plans
Step 8: Wait for Processing
The Germany Visa Process for Indians may take anywhere from a few days to several weeks depending on the visa type.
Step 9: Receive Decision
Once approved, collect your passport and prepare for your travel.

Germany Visa Fees for Indians (2026)
Germany Student Visa Fees
Approx. €75
Germany Work Visa Fees
Approx. €75
Germany Tourist Visa Fees
Approx. €90
Children may receive reduced visa fees depending on age.
Always check the latest exchange rates before making payment.
Germany Visa Processing Time
Understanding Germany visa processing time helps applicants plan better.
| Visa Type | Processing Time |
|---|---|
| Tourist Visa | 15–20 Days |
| Student Visa | 6–12 Weeks |
| Work Visa | 4–12 Weeks |
| Job Seeker Visa | 6–12 Weeks |
| Family Reunion Visa | 8–16 Weeks |
The Germany Visa Process for Indians may take longer during peak seasons and university intake periods.
Common Reasons for Germany Visa Rejection
Many applications get rejected due to avoidable mistakes.
1. Incomplete Documentation
Missing documents can lead to immediate rejection.
2. Insufficient Financial Proof
Applicants must prove they can support themselves in Germany.
3. Incorrect Information
False or inconsistent information raises red flags.
4. Poor Travel History
Limited travel history may affect tourist visa applications.
5. Weak Statement of Purpose
For student visas, a poorly written SOP can hurt approval chances.
6. Inadequate Interview Preparation
Nervous or inconsistent answers can negatively impact your application.
